Output edb64b36e7230ddc49cf9185b87d5a6c73917f26c8ab60f6922cee1f30742e1f:0

value
666127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e25aa9c799a773d9c63dc72bad74c59b88defc5 OP_EQUAL
address
35u28Uiu2TXKzGZmYDJDhBJh7PA7Peq1e1
transaction
edb64b36e7230ddc49cf9185b87d5a6c73917f26c8ab60f6922cee1f30742e1f
spent
true